MAX Power Mining (CSE: MAXX; OTC: MAXXF; FRANKFURT: 89N) announced the acquisition of provincial permits covering an additional 660,263 acres, or 2,672 square kilometers, across south-central Saskatchewan, increasing its total permitted holdings by more than 50% to approximately 2 million acres across 12 projects. The expansion includes the newly named 628-square-kilometer Aurora Project adjoining Lawson, creating a contiguous 90-kilometer corridor with potential for multiple natural hydrogen discoveries and commercialization pathways near highway, rail, heavy industry and emerging artificial intelligence infrastructure.
MAX Power also added the Ogema and Kyle projects, expanded the Grasslands Project through the Fox Valley target area and secured additional permits at Lawson, Radville and Tribune. Commercial-validation drilling continues at Lawson Complex #1, Canada’s first confirmed subsurface natural hydrogen system, while the company and independent consultant GLJ Ltd. complete reviews of data from the newly permitted areas.

About MAX Power
MAX Power is an innovative mineral and energy exploration company focused on the shift to decarbonization. The Company’s Lawson Discovery near Central Butte, Saskatchewan, represents Canada’s first-ever subsurface Natural Hydrogen system confirmed through deep drilling with data validated by three independent labs. MAX Power has built dominant district-scale land positions across Saskatchewan with approximately 1.3 million acres (521,000 hectares) of permits covering prime exploration ground prospective for large-volume accumulations of Natural Hydrogen. MAX Power also holds a portfolio of properties in the United States and Canada focused on critical minerals. These properties are highlighted by a 2024 diamond drilling discovery at the Willcox Playa Lithium Project in southeast Arizona, 100%-owned by MAX Power’s U.S. subsidiary.
